The agreement will allow patients to obtain certain Novo Nordisk treatments through the digital healthcare platform, reflecting the rapidly growing demand for medical weight-management options.
The collaboration is designed to make it easier for eligible patients to consult licensed healthcare providers online and receive prescriptions when appropriate. Telehealth services have grown significantly in recent years, offering patients remote access to medical advice, prescriptions, and follow-up care without needing to visit a clinic in person.
Novo Nordisk is best known for developing widely used medications for diabetes and obesity, including the blockbuster drug . Treatments based on the same active ingredient have seen surging demand globally as more people seek medically supervised solutions for weight management.
Through the partnership, Hims & Hers will connect patients with healthcare providers who can evaluate whether the medication is appropriate for their medical needs. If prescribed, patients will be able to receive the medication through the company’s digital pharmacy services.
Demand for prescription weight-loss drugs has risen sharply in recent years as new treatments have demonstrated significant results in clinical trials. Pharmaceutical companies and healthcare platforms are increasingly exploring partnerships that combine medication with digital health services to support long-term treatment and monitoring.
The move also highlights the growing role of telehealth in modern healthcare systems. Digital platforms now handle a wide range of services, from mental health consultations to chronic disease management and prescription delivery.
For Novo Nordisk, the partnership represents another step in expanding access to its treatments while managing the strong global demand that has often led to supply constraints.
For Hims & Hers, adding prescription weight-loss medications to its offerings could attract new patients seeking convenient online healthcare options.
As telemedicine continues to evolve, collaborations between pharmaceutical companies and digital health platforms are expected to play an increasingly important role in how patients access treatments.
